603645533263 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 603645533264. Its totient is φ = 603645533262.
The previous prime is 603645533213. The next prime is 603645533297. The reversal of 603645533263 is 362335546306.
It is a strong prime.
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 603645533263 - 221 = 603643436111 is a prime.
It is a congruent number.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(603645533213) by changing a digit.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(19)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 301822766631 + 301822766632.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(301822766632).
Almost surely, 2603645533263 is an apocalyptic number.
603645533263 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).
603645533263 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
603645533263 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 3499200, while the sum is 46.
The spelling of 603645533263 in words is "six hundred three billion, six hundred forty-five million, five hundred thirty-three thousand, two hundred sixty-three".
